Taxonomic Classification

Rank Campbell s Mona Monkey Fleeceflower
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Magnoliopsida (Dicots)
Order Primates (Primates) Caryophyllales (Caryophyllales)
Family Cercopithecidae (Old World Monkeys) Polygonaceae
Genus Cercopithecus Reynoutria
Species Cercopithecus campbelli Reynoutria japonica
